    Astrolux A03 specifications<\/h3>\n\n\n\n
    Brand\/model<\/th>Astrolux A03<\/th><\/tr><\/thead>
    LED<\/td>SFS80<\/td><\/tr>
    Lumens<\/td>800 lm<\/td><\/tr>
    Beam intensity<\/td>2200 cd \/ 93m<\/td><\/tr>
    Battery config.<\/td>AA or 14500<\/td><\/tr>
    Material<\/td>Aluminum<\/td><\/tr>
    Modes<\/td>4<\/td><\/tr>
    Blinkies<\/td>Strobe, SOS, Slow strobe (beacon)<\/td><\/tr>
    Reflector<\/td>LOP (light orange peel)<\/td><\/tr>
    Waterproof<\/td>IPX67<\/td><\/tr>
    Review date<\/td>December 2021<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n

    Astrolux should need no introduction now, as we\u2019ve reviewed around 20 of their lights, from the tiny A02<\/a> to the massive MF05<\/a>. Today I\u2019m reviewing the small Astrolux A03 flashlight, which you can guess by the naming that it\u2019s closer to the A02 than the MF05.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    The Astrolux A03 piqued my interest due to its use of the new SFS80 LED. These seem to have an unknown manufacturer, likely the same as the SFN55.2 in the Nightwatch NI03<\/a> that Nick reviewed.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    The box the A03 comes in states the manufacturer: Dongguan Tongming Photoelectric Technology Co. A bit of Googling shows that this is the same company as Mateminco, who make many lights for Astrolux. Mateminco also sells the light directly, as the Mateminco CSF05.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    I have the black Astrolux A03 for review but Banggood also sells one with a camouflage style. There\u2019s a certain irony about a hard to find camouflaged tool that\u2019s used to help see things<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    Package quality.<\/h4>\n\n\n\n

    The Astrolux A03 arrived in a small plastic box with Astrolux branding and the specs stuck on. Inside the box is cut foam to keep the light safe in transit.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
